Norman and Harry slowly sat up on the lab's surgical tables, their bodies feeling lighter than ever before.

Norman exhaled, glancing at Nolan with gratitude. "Boss, you've saved the Osborn family."

The degenerative genetic disorder that had haunted their lineage was completely purged and replaced by regenerative genes. The pain they had lived with for years was gone.

Even the effects of Prototype No. 2 paled in comparison to this.

Harry stared at Nolan like he was looking at a god.

Ever since discovering that Spider-Man was his classmate, Peter, he had fantasized about becoming a superhero—possessing extraordinary strength, agility, and the adoration of crowds.

That was every young man's dream.

But now, seeing Nolan, he understood what true power was.

He didn't need powers from an accident—he created them with his own hands.

He had the means to heal, to extend life… What else could you call that but divine?

"There's no need for flattery," Nolan said calmly. "Just do your jobs well. I always take care of my own."

He then turned to Dr. Connors. "How's the data? Are the results consistent across different individuals?"

Connors nodded. "Norman's regenerative rate is slightly lower than Harry's. It could be due to enzyme differences or overall physique. But Boss, your healing factor is three to five times faster than either of theirs."

Even as he read the numbers aloud, Connors swallowed—awed by the implications.

After injecting Phoenix Serum-3 into all four subjects, Nolan ordered tests on muscle and skin regeneration.

Nolan's healing ability was simply… abnormal. In the best possible way.

"Burn the data," Nolan ordered. "And keep Phoenix Serum-3 under wraps. We're not ready to defend it yet."

The three men immediately nodded in unison.

They understood: once the secret got out, billionaires and powerbrokers would descend like vultures.

And without the power to fight back, negotiation wouldn't be an option.

They wouldn't ask politely. They'd take it. If they couldn't take it… they'd start a war.

Only strength commands respect.

Even now, if black gold is discovered somewhere in the world, a certain country always shows up first—ready to claim it, no matter the cost.

It was the same when Tony Stark announced he was Iron Man.

He faced political pressure, corporate sabotage, and outright attempts to steal his tech. Eventually, he compromised by gifting the military a downgraded knockoff: the Iron Patriot.

But even today, they still demand access to his Iron Man and Arc Reactor technology.

"Connors put Logan in cryostasis," Nolan instructed. "I'll handle him later. Keep refining the Jessica serum."

Then he turned to Norman. "See if you can find a compatible host for the Daredevil serum—preferably someone who's blind. If that doesn't work, test the alternative designs I gave you."

"Understood," Norman replied, then added, "Boss, that site you asked me to monitor… A few days ago, a convoy of trucks arrived. A lot of new personnel too. I kept a small team there for surveillance."

"Noted. I'll deal with it personally."

Nolan looked up and shouted, "Max!"

Norman reached for his phone, assuming Nolan meant to call someone.

But sparks flared across the lab's security shutters. Electricity arced into the air, gathering and pulsing.

Moments later, a figure took form in the center of the room—Max Dillon, crackling with blue energy.

"Get dressed," Nolan said. "You're coming with me."

"Yes, Boss."

Nolan had sensed Max hiding in the electricity. His awareness, enhanced by spider sense and mental focus, had picked him up long before.

Some called it a sixth sense. In Eastern mysticism, they might say "divine intuition." Westerners would call it enhanced extrasensory perception.

It was likely why Matt Murdock advanced so quickly in his meditative training under Stick—becoming his most gifted pupil.

This kind of mental strength amplified mystical disciplines like meditation to frightening degrees.

Nolan had the potential, but not yet the method.

That's why the Hand's ancient techniques… were his next target.

Later That Night – Hell's Kitchen, New York City

Inside a small, dimly lit apartment, two women sat facing each other.

One had vibrant green hair, a striking, venomous beauty like a jungle serpent.

The other—cold, silent—stood barefoot atop a closed coffin. Her black suit clung to a lithe, motionless frame. Her eyes, cold and dark, betrayed no emotion.

It was Elektra—the resurrected weapon of the Hand.

"You haven't made your move yet?" Viper asked, narrowing her eyes.

She hadn't dealt with the Hand in a while—and now, to her surprise, its leader was this silent girl. A child in appearance… but not in presence.

From the moment Viper saw her, she knew: they were the same kind of predator.

"The Sanctum's agents have reappeared," Elektra said softly. "They're searching for something. If we act too soon, they'll interfere. Even the mission you contracted us for could be compromised."

Viper's expression hardened. "If you wait too long, he'll make the first move. And then you won't be in control."

"He's just another enhanced human," Elektra replied flatly. "How many of those have the Hand already brought down? Superman? Please. Against the Beast… nothing stands."

Her black eyes didn't flicker once.

Viper stared deep into Elektra's face.

She had operated in Japan for decades—she knew the Hand's founders were five ancient beings who had lived for centuries, perhaps longer. Compared to them, even she was a child.

But those five remained hidden in the shadows.

It was Elektra—Black Sky—who ruled on the surface.

The Hand's power in New York had grown quickly, especially after Baron Zemo had destroyed most of Hydra's assets.

But Viper hadn't brought her own people across the ocean. Instead, she turned to the Hand.

She needed someone to test Nolan—and, if possible, eliminate him. Discover what he was hiding.

"I'll remain here for a little while longer," Elektra said coolly. "But when the time comes, I'll strike. Just be ready to deliver on your end."

"You'll have what you asked for," Viper replied.
